Candidates who have taken a stand AGAINST the expansion of gambling:

No Casinos asked candidates running for the Florida Legislature to pledge to OPPOSE any legislation to expand gambling in Florida and SUPPORT legislation to place on the ballot a proposed amendment to Florida’s Constitution that requires statewide voter authorization in order for any form of gambling to be legalized in Florida.

Candidates who pledged to BOTH – oppose any legislation to expand gambling AND support legislation to place the Voter Control of Gambling Amendment on the ballot are (by office and district number):
